Hemodynamic Forces Regulate Embryonic Stem Cell Commitment to Vascular Progenitors

Pluripotent embryonic stem can (ES) cells can differentiate into all cell lineages. During the process of embryonic development, ES cells are exposed to fluid flow or blood flow generated by the contracting heart.
